- Brian WijayaAug 04, 2020 · 5 years agoThe total value of all cryptocurrencies, also known as the market capitalization, is the combined value of all digital currencies in circulation. It is calculated by multiplying the current price of each cryptocurrency by its total supply. In contrast, traditional assets refer to tangible or intangible assets such as stocks, bonds, real estate, and commodities. These assets have been established for a long time and are regulated by various financial institutions and governments. While the total value of all cryptocurrencies has been growing rapidly in recent years, it is still relatively small compared to the market size of traditional assets. However, cryptocurrencies have the potential for significant growth due to their decentralized nature and the increasing adoption of blockchain technology. On the other hand, traditional assets are generally considered more stable and less volatile compared to cryptocurrencies, making them a preferred choice for conservative investors.
